Web Designers in Twin Peaks, CA

There are 2 Web Designers in Twin Peaks, California.

List of Twin Peaks Web Designers

Find addresses, phone numbers, fax numbers, hours & services for Twin Peaks Web Designers.

A Few Good People 25912 Sawmill Road Twin Peaks, CA Computer Software, Graphic Design, Web Design

Copinguniversity. com PO Box 824 Twin Peaks, CA